Obituary for Daniel T. Spanier

Daniel Spanier, age 60, of Osseo, MN died Saturday, March 23, 2019.

He is survived by his wife Holly; children: Connor, Greta, Nolan, and Eva; siblings: Connie (Wayne) Aho, Marilyn (John) Posl, Tom (Barb), Mark (Sandy), Jane (Ricky) Hilbrands, Julie (Slick Lorentzen); 27 nieces & nephews; 16 great nieces & nephews; and hundreds of wonderful family and friends.

Preceded in death by parents Leonard and Verlett and nephews Jack and Brian.

Dan was many things to may people: son, brother, husband, daddy, in-law, favorite uncle, friend, roomie, newspaper boy, coach, scout, fast food worker, janitor, BN gandy dancer, loan officer, real estate agent, Lion, Knight, bartender, entrepreneur, social studies teacher, stay at home dad extraordinaire, GS cookie cupboard dad, city council member, and most recently real estate developer/investor.

He traveled his cancer journey the same way he lived his life - on his own terms with love, grace, and dignity. He loved politics, the stock market, American history, hot air ballooning in his brothers' balloons, road trips, laughing with others, telling stories, gatherings of any sort, talk radio, coffee shops, small towns, watching his children grow up, traveling, rescuing discarded treasures, tractors, the family cabins and being on lake time on Minnewawa, New Mexico, Montana, Yellowstone, fishing, making the rounds, friends from childhood to friends he made last week, his extremely large family, Holly his greatest love, but most of all his greatest accomplishment - Connor his strength, Greta his beauty, Nolan his heart, & Eva his cuddler.
